摘要
The appropriate analysis of time-of-flight (TOF) spectra of ion currents can give fundamental details in establishing the mechanisms responsible for the ion emission from a laser-created plasma. Some aspects of time-resolved ion currents measured with ion collectors are discussed. A deconvolution of TOF spectra, which is based on the use of Kelly Dreyfus function, is used to measure the temperatures and the centre-of-mass velocities of H(+) and C(q+) (1 <= q <= 6) ions emitted from a polyethylene target irradiated by the 3(rd) harmonics (lambda = 438 nm) of an iodine laser up to the intensity value of 2.5 x 10(16) W/cm(2).
